Kapci wtf is that

I rate standox or spies hecker. About £300 for 5L of VOC clear plus hardner at around £100 and additive at about £60
Plus vat but your college should get a good discount on it.
Easy clear is also good from standox. Bit cheaper and quicker to apply. Doesn't have the depth of VOC clear though.
